Polskie wsparcie PrestaShop
PrestaShop => PrestaShop 1.6 => Wątek zaczęty przez: janNowak w Luty 26, 2016, 09:58:19 am
-
Chciałbym umieścić dodatkowe pole przy podsumowaniu zakupu na dole. pole przedstawiać by miało 5% sumy, na prostej stronie poradziłbym sobie, jednak w preście już nie. nie wiem gdzie i jak umieścić ten input. Link przedstawia wizualizację problemu. proszę o podpowiedź.
podpowiedziano mi że chodzi o edycję shopping-cart.tpl. Edytowałem próbnie dodając wiersz tabeli wyczyściłem pamieć podręczną presty w panelu admina i na ftp... niestety naniesione zmiany nie pojawiły się.http://odeg.webd.pl/zrzut.jpg (http://odeg.webd.pl/zrzut.jpg)
-
Chcesz dodać input? Masz włączoną kompilacje?
-
napisałem "inputy" z rospędu... Chodzi mi o wyświetlnie 2 pól.
tj. jakieś słowo i wyliczony procent ze zmennej "razem"(to chyba zmienna
Total albo coś koło displayPrice price=$total_price w pliku)
Chcę powielić ostatni wiersz tabeli, tam gdzie jest "razem" i obok kwota liczbowa, tak jak na zrzucie z ekranu, i umieścić pod tym.
Probowałem kombinowac z content boxem ale to chyba bez sensu
bo nie wiem jak, gdzie i do której zmiennejsię odwołać więc jedynie powyliczałem sobie jak
przez prompt z klawiatury kwotę wpisywałem...czyli śmiech na sali :)
nawet jesli bym coctent boxem i css-ami ustawił pod tabelą ten wiersz to leże na polu
z tą zmienną co ma liczyć z innej 5%.
zmiany próbowałem uzyskać o twierając plik w dreamwaverze by urzyć go jako wysiwyg i dodać
wiersz tabeli...bez efektu po podmianie pliku na serwerze
Pytasz czy włączyłem kompilator?
dałem "wymuś kompilację" w parametrach zaawansowanych/wydajność jeśli o to chodzi.
...dzięki za zainteresowanie
-
użyj do edycji notepad2 lub ++ skopiuj jeden wiersz i zamień wartości. W pliku tpl posługujesz się działaniami na liczbach w schemacie smarty nie php czy html5
-
pousuwałem zbyty w folderze cache, powinienem też coś zadziałać w tools/smarty?
...obawiam się że grubo błądzę, a sprawa pewnie nie jest mega trudna...dla kogoś kto zna składnie smarty.
...ale nie wbijając się do plików przez ftp, z panelu admina " wymusiłem kompilacje i wyczyściłem pamięć podręczną.
co do notepada++ to w innym edytorze skopiowałem tr (kod to kod...myslę, otwieram notatnikiem i kod jest dopisany) i nie widzę zmian.
dodałem wiersz i pokolorowałem komórki żeby zobaczyć i w pliku: shopping-cart.tpl i shopping-cart-advanced.
docelowo chcę pole ukazujące 5%, ale póki co moją ambicją jest jakakolwiek możliwość ingerencji w plik tpl :/
-
Tak jak ci napisałem na innym forum zmian dokonujesz tylko w pliku shopping-cart.tpl włącz kompilacje czyść cache, jeśli poprawnie skopiowałeś tabele to musi się pokazać.
-
/cache/smarty/cache/last_template_flush...mam ten plik z informacją że 17 lutego był"plukany" to o niego chodzi?
generalnie w ty folderze jest dużo folderów nazwanych liczbami...
/cache/smarty/compile/last_flush.... ten plik z informacją że przed chwilą lutego był"plukany" własnie wtedy gdy z panelu admina czyściłem....
jak wyczyścic l[/size]ast_template_flush i czy o to właśnie chodzi?
[/size]dzieki
-
W zakładce Zaawansowane > Wydajność na czas edycji plików powinna być zaznaczona opcja wymuś kompilacje i po każdej zmianie klikamy u góry wyczyść pamięć podręczną. To powinno wystarczyć aby zmiany były widoczne.
-
niestety...robiłem tak wcześniej i robię teraz.... walczę dalej...
-
/cache/smarty/cache/[/size]last_template_flush... to spróbuje rozwikłać. jak 17 lutego mogłem na ten plik wpłynąc? bawiłem sie tylko plikami css hmm. walczę dalej[/color]
-
Spróbuj cokolwiek dopisać do tego pliku i zobacz czy zmiany są widoczne, najlepiej w kilku miejscach.
-
Zaraz podopisuję w kilku miejscach. teraz jeszcze czyszczę to:
public_html/tools/smarty/cache
public_html/tools/smarty/compile
public_html/tools/smarty_v2/cache
public_html/tools/smarty_v2/compile
To clear Prestashop's cached data, delete the content of these folders and reload your website in your browser to take a look at the changes you have made.
-
Dzięki za wsparcie....drgnęło...Tak jak napisałeś w kilku miejscach zmiany wprowadzić. tam gdzie chciałem pewnie będe musiał przesunąc diva ale póki co "mały krok dla człowieka ale wielki krok dla ludzkości" :)
-
Mam pole zliczające 5% :D
{displayPrice price=$total_products_wt*0.05}
jutro dokręce jak ma już docelowo wyglądać.
ale czad :)
dzięki